Using Panopto with Online Assessment

IMPORTANT NOTE: Panopto Student submissions CANNOT be used with Blackboard courses/modules which have been configured to use more than one Panopto folder – This is likely to result in students being unable to submit or recordings being stored against the wrong module run.

It is possible for your students to attach recordings from their Panopto My Folder to an assignment submission. They do this using a Panopto Video Student Video submission within the ‘Write Submission’ text editor which is available on the assignment submission screen.

We strongly recommend that before you decide to use Panopto for your Online Assessment, that you discuss it with your faculty Technology Enhanced Learning (TEL) representative first.

If you decide that your students are to submit a recording from their Panopto My Folder, please provide them with clear instructions that this is what you require. Once the assignment has fed from ISIS, you can edit the standard instructions to change the submission format required.

Please make it clear to your students that adding the recording to Panopto and making a submission to the assignment, are two separate processes. Also make them aware of the following two important points:

Important note 1: It is essential that students allow ample time before the submission deadline to upload their media recording to Panopto and then make their submission. Depending on the size of the recording, Panopto will take some time to convert the recording before it is available to attach to their assignment submission.

Important note 2: Uploading or creating a recording in their My Folder area does not constitute a submission and instructors will not be able to access the recording. Students need to complete the assignment submission process.

Important note 3: If students are recording PowerPoint slides, it is recommended these are saved to and opened from their desktop. Not saving and opening from their desktop may result in their recording failing to upload.

Important note 4: Submissions MUST be made using the Panopto Video Student Video submission option from the add Content (+) button within the text editor. Using the Panopto Video option will result in no recording being added to the submission.

Important note 5: Edits to a student’s recording will need to have been made prior to submission for online assessment (if the student has already submitted, any edits will not be seen by you as the marker). If they wish to edit after submission they will need to resubmit to the assignment after the edits have been made.

IMPORTANT NOTE 6: Panopto Student submissions CANNOT be used with Blackboard courses/modules which have been configured to use more than one Panopto folder – This is likely to result in students being unable to submit or recordings being stored against the wrong module run.

IMPORTANT NOTE 7: We recommend using the Grade Centre to view and mark Panopto submissions rather than the Spreadsheet Marking tool. This is because the path to the recording is not fully formatted in the .txt file that Spreadsheet Marking provides. However, if you prefer to use the Spreadsheet Marking tool, you will still need to view the recordings via the Grade Centre.
